Hungarian Sequencing Company Vets DNA For 'Gypsy Or Jew' Genes 467

ananyo writes "Hungary's Medical Research Council (ETT), which advises the government on health policy, has asked public prosecutors to investigate a genetic-diagnostic company that certified that a member of parliament did not have Roma or Jewish heritage. The MP in question is a member of the far-right Jobbik party, which won 17% of the votes in the general election of April 2010. He apparently requested the certificate from the firm Nagy Gén Diagnostic and Research. The company produced the document in September 2010, a few weeks before local elections. Nagy Gén scanned 18 positions in the MP's genome for variants that it says are characteristic of Roma and Jewish ethnic groups; its report concludes that Roma and Jewish ancestry can be ruled out." Adds ananyo: "The test is of-course nonsense, and notions of 'racial purity' have long been discredited." Publicly Funded GMO Research Facing Destruction In Italy 245

ChromeAeonium writes "Shortly after the events in Rothamsted Research in the UK, where a publicly funded trial of wheat genetically engineered to repel aphids was threatened by activists with destruction and required police protection, another publicly funded experiment involving genetically engineered crops faces possible destruction (original in Italian). The trial, which is being conducted by researchers at the University of Tuscia in Italy on cherries, olives, and kiwis genetically engineered to have traits such as fungal disease resistance, started three decades ago. When field research of GE plants was banned in Italy in 2002, the trial received an extension to avoid being declared illegal, but was denied another in 2008, and following a complaint from the Genetic Rights Foundation, now faces destruction on June 12th, despite appeals from scientists. The researchers claim that the destruction is scientifically unjustifiable (only the male kiwis produce transgenic pollen and their flowers are removed) and wish to gather more information from the long running experiment."

World's Largest Biometric Database 117

An anonymous reader writes "In the last two years, over 200 million Indian nationals have had their fingerprints and photographs taken and irises scanned, and given a unique 12-digit number that should identify them everywhere and to everyone. This is only the beginning, and the goal is to do the same with the entire population (1.2 billion), so that poorer Indians can finally prove their existence and identity when needed for getting documents, getting help from the government, and opening bank and other accounts. This immense task needs a database that can contain over 12 billion fingerprints, 1.2 billion photographs, and 2.4 billion iris scans, can be queried from diverse devices connected to the Internet, and can return accurate results in an extremely short time."

The Race To $1,000 Human Genome Sequencing 153

ericjones12398 writes "Just one decade ago, sequencing an entire human genome cost upwards of $10 million and took about three years to complete. Now, several companies are racing to provide technology that can sequence a complete human genome in one day for less than $1,000. 'A genome sequence for $1,000 was a pipe dream, just a few years ago,' said Dr. Richard Gibbs, director of the Human Genome Sequencing Center at Baylor College of Medicine, 'A $1,000 genome in less than one day was not even on the radar, but will transform the clinical applications of sequencing."

Battle Brewing Over Labeling of Genetically Modified Food 334

gollum123 writes with this excerpt from the NY Times: "For more than a decade, almost all processed foods in the United States — cereals, snack foods, salad dressings — have contained ingredients from plants whose DNA was manipulated in a laboratory. Regulators and many scientists say these pose no danger. But as Americans ask more pointed questions about what they are eating, popular suspicions about the health and environmental effects of biotechnology are fueling a movement to require that food from genetically modified crops be labeled, if not eliminated. The most closely watched labeling effort is a proposed ballot initiative in California that cleared a crucial hurdle this month, setting the stage for a probable November vote that could influence not just food packaging but the future of American agriculture. Tens of millions of dollars are expected to be spent on the election showdown. It pits consumer groups and the organic food industry, both of which support mandatory labeling, against more conventional farmers, agricultural biotechnology companies like Monsanto and many of the nation's best-known food brands like Kellogg's and Kraft."

EU Blocks France's Ban of Monsanto's GM Maize 285

redletterdave writes with an update to news from a few months ago that France had banned the growing of Monsanto's genetically modified corn. After reviewing the evidence France submitted in support of the ban, the European Food Safety Authority has now rejected it. An official opinion (PDF) stated that they "could not identify any new science-based evidence indicating that maize MON 810 cultivation in the EU poses a significant and imminent risk to the human and animal health or the environment."

California Considers DNA Privacy Law 119

ananyo writes "California lawmakers are weighing a bill aimed at protecting their state's citizens from surreptitious genetic testing but scientists are voicing their growing concerns that, if passed, such a law would have a costly and damaging effect on research. The bill, dubbed the Genetic Information Privacy Act, would require an individual's written consent for the collection, analysis, retention, and sharing of his or her genetic information—including DNA, genetic test results, and even family disease history. The University of California has submitted a formal letter objecting to the bill, estimating that the measure could increase administrative costs by up to $594,000 annually — money which would come out of the cash-strapped state's General Fund. The university has also expressed concern that its researchers would suffer competitive losses in obtaining research grants."

Gene Therapy Extends Mouse Lifespan 182

Grond writes "ScienceDaily reports, 'Researchers at the Spanish National Cancer Research Centre have demonstrated that the mouse lifespan can be extended by the application in adult life of a single treatment acting directly on the animal's genes. Mice treated at the age of one lived longer by 24% on average (PDF), and those treated at the age of two, by 13%. The therapy, furthermore, produced an appreciable improvement in the animals' health, delaying the onset of age-related diseases — like osteoporosis and insulin resistance — and achieving improved readings on aging indicators like neuromuscular coordination.' Notably, the therapy did not cause an increase in the incidence of cancer."

Crowdsourcing Game Helps Diagnose Infectious Diseases 25

Lucas123 writes "Researchers at UCLA have created an online crowdsourcing game designed to let players help doctors in key areas of the world speed the lengthy process of distinguishing malaria-infected red blood cells from healthy ones. So far, those playing the game have collectively been able to accurately diagnose malaria-infected blood cells within 1.25% of the accuracy of a pathologist performing the same task (PDF). The researchers hope that users of the game can help eliminate the high cost and sometimes poor accuracy of diagnosis in areas like sub-Saharan Africa, where malaria accounts for some 20% of all childhood deaths."

Silkworms Inspire Smart Materials 10

nachiketas writes "Oxford University researchers David Porter and Fujia Chen examine the structure of silkworm cocoons, which are extremely light and tough, with properties that could inspire advanced materials for use in protective helmets and light-weight armour. 'Silkworm cocoons have evolved a remarkable range of optimal structures and properties to protect moth pupae from many different natural threats,' Porter and Chen said in their paper. These structures are lightweight, strong and porous and therefore 'ideal for the development of bio-inspired composite materials.' Their research could lead to lightweight armour that dissipates rather than deflects the particular components of a blast that do the most damage to the human body — much like crumple zones in modern cars or sound-absorbing sonar tiles that make submarines harder to detect."

Scientists Clone Sheep With 'Good' Fat 233

redletterdave writes "Chinese scientists have cloned a genetically modified sheep containing a 'good' type of fat found naturally in nuts, seeds, fish and leafy greens that helps reduce the risk of heart attacks and cardiovascular disease. The gene, which is linked to the production of polyunsaturated fatty acids, was inserted into a donor cell taken from the ear of a Chinese Merino sheep. The cell was then inserted into an unfertilized egg and implanted into the womb of a surrogate sheep. With any luck, this process could be replicated in the future to clone more animals for safe and healthy consumption."

Artificial DNA Replicates and 'Evolves' 126

ananyo writes "Scientists have demonstrated that several lab-made variants of DNA can store and transmit information much like the genuine article. DNA is made up of nucleic acid bases — labelled A, C, G and T — on a backbone made of phosphates and the sugar deoxyribose. The artificial polymers, dubbed XNAs, carry the normal genetic 'alphabet' on a backbone made using different sugars. The researchers engineered enzymes that transcribed DNA into the various XNAs, then back into new DNA strands. Faithful genetic transmission over successive DNA-to-XNA cycles allowed researchers to select for only those XNAs that attached to certain target proteins from a pool of random samples — a process akin to evolution over multiple generations (abstract). The research confirms for the first time that replication, heredity and evolution can take place in artificial DNA-like molecules."

Avian Flu Researcher Plans to Defy Dutch Ban On Publishing Paper 118

scibri writes "Ron Fouchier, one of the researchers involved in the controversy over whether to publish research on mutant versions of H5N1 bird flu, has said he plans to submit his paper to Science without applying for an export control license as demanded by the Dutch government. Failing to get the license means he could face penalties including up to six years in prison. Whether the paper falls under export-control laws is unclear. The Netherlands implements European Union (EU) legislation on export controls, which require an export permit for 'dual-use' materials and information — those that could have both legitimate and malicious uses — including those relating to dangerous pathogens. But the EU law allows an exception for 'basic scientific research' that is 'not primarily directed towards a specific practical aim or objective,' which Fouchier says should cover his work."

Gold Nanoparticles Help Red Blood Cells Deliver Drugs 36

New submitter MTorrice writes "Scientists decorated red blood cells with gold nanoparticles so they could trigger the cells to dump their contents with a zap from a laser. The laser pulses heated the particles to produce nanopores in the cells' membranes. The cells contained two fluorescent dyes and both flooded through the pores and out of the cells after the laser pulses. Although the researchers studied the release of dyes, their end goal is to use red blood cells as a vehicle for drug delivery, because the cells are naturally compatible with the immune system and circulate for days in the body. Until now, researchers have found easy ways to load the cells with drugs, but the challenge has been to control the molecules' release."

Engineered Stem Cells Seek Out and Kill HIV In Mice 95

An anonymous reader writes "Expanding on previous research providing proof-of-principle that human stem cells can be genetically engineered into HIV-fighting cells, a team of UCLA researchers have now demonstrated that these cells can actually attack HIV-infected cells in a living organism. From the article: 'This most recent study shows that scientists can manipulate stem cells — immature cells that can develop into any type of cell — by implanting genes, turning it into killer T cells which can kill the virus in living mice. While the mouse form of HIV is not exactly the same as it is in humans, the infection and progression closely mimic the virus in humans, and eliminating it is a huge step forward, researchers said.'"
